例子
$("#tbody tr").click(function(){ //给每个tr 绑定点击事件 主要锁定每个tr
var trs = $(this).parent().find('tr'); //获取所有tr
if(trs.hasClass('on')){ //判断这些tr 有没有Class ‘on'’
trs.removeClass('on');//把class on 移除
}
$(this).addClass('on');//点击的tr 添加 on class 用于改变样式
});
实现
$(document).on("click", "#tbody tr", function () {
var trs = $(this).parent().find('tr'); //获取所有tr
if (trs.hasClass('on')) { //判断这些tr 有没有Class ‘on'’
trs.removeClass('on');//把class on 移除
}
$(this).addClass('on');//点击的tr 添加 on class 用于改变样式
});
这段代码展示了如何使用jQuery为表格行绑定点击事件,实现选中和取消选中效果。当点击tr元素时,移除其他tr的'on'类,并将点击的tr添加'on'类,以改变其样式。
1035

被折叠的 条评论
为什么被折叠?



